Afişează mesaje
Pagini: [1]
1  infoarena - concursuri, probleme, evaluator, articole / Informatica / Backtracking : Martie 03, 2014, 19:10:44
De ceva vreme caut un tutorial bun depsre backtracking, dar pana acum nu am gasit niciunul. Imi poate cineva explica cum sta treaba cu acest algoritm?
2  infoarena - concursuri, probleme, evaluator, articole / Arhiva de probleme / Răspuns: 839 Palindrom2 : Martie 02, 2014, 18:56:16
 Aha
Ok, am inteles ce am gresit.
3  infoarena - concursuri, probleme, evaluator, articole / Arhiva de probleme / Răspuns: 839 Palindrom2 : Martie 02, 2014, 18:01:55
Imi da "baaaaab", ceea ce e corect.
4  infoarena - concursuri, probleme, evaluator, articole / Arhiva de probleme / Răspuns: 839 Palindrom2 : Martie 02, 2014, 15:17:40
Imi spune cineva si mie ce e gresit la solutia mea?

Cod:
#include <fstream>
#include <string>

using namespace std;

ifstream in("palindrom2.in",ios::in);
ofstream out("palindrom2.out",ios::out);

int main()
{
    string s1;

    in>>s1;

    out<<s1;

    for(int i=s1.size()-2;i>=0;--i)
    {
        out<<s1[i];
    }

    in.close();
    out.close();

    return 0;
}
5  Comunitate - feedback, proiecte si distractie / Feedback infoarena / Cifra : Februarie 20, 2014, 16:06:08
Cod:
#include <fstream>

using namespace std;

int main()
{
    ifstream in("cifra.in",ios::in);
    ofstream out("cifra.out",ios::out);

    int T,N,s=0,p=1;

    in>>T;

    for(int i=1;i<=T;++i)
    {
        p=1;
        s=0;

        in>>N;

        for(int j=1;j<=N;++j)
        {
            for(int k=1;k<=j;++k)
            {
                p=p*j;
            }

            s=s+p%10;
            p=1;
        }

        out<<s%10;
        out<<endl;
    }

    in.close();
    out.close();

    return 0;
}

Mai sus este rezolvarea la problema "Cifra". ingura problema este ca nu se incadreaza in limita de timp. Ce as putea face?
Pagini: [1]
Powered by SMF 1.1.19 | SMF © 2006-2013, Simple Machines